To fill out a status report in Minnesota, follow these steps:
02
Start by opening a new document or using a pre-designed template.
03
At the top of the report, include the name of the project or program being reported on, as well as the date of the report.
04
Provide an executive summary, summarizing the overall status of the project in a concise manner.
05
Break down the report into sections for different aspects of the project, such as progress, milestones, issues, and risks.
06
In each section, provide specific details and updates. Include any completed tasks, ongoing work, and upcoming activities.
07
Address any challenges, issues, or risks that may be impacting the project. Describe how they are being handled or planned for.
08
Include any financial or budget updates, if applicable.
09
Provide a conclusion that summarizes the main points and highlights key achievements.
10
Attach any supporting documents or appendices, such as charts, graphs, or additional data.
11
Review the report for accuracy and clarity before submitting it to the appropriate stakeholders or supervisor.
12
Remember to tailor the status report to the specific requirements and preferences of your organization or project management guidelines.
